Subject: [RFC PATCH v1 1/2] block: bsg: resume scsi device before accessing

Resumes the scsi device before accessing it.

---
 block/bsg.c | 8 ++++++++
 1 file changed, 8 insertions(+)

diff --git a/block/bsg.c b/block/bsg.c
index d7bae94..f4c197f 100644
--- a/block/bsg.c
+++ b/block/bsg.c
@@ -306,12 +306,16 @@ static struct bsg_device *bsg_get_device(struct inode *inode, struct file *file)
 static int bsg_open(struct inode *inode, struct file *file)
 {
 	struct bsg_device *bd;
+	struct scsi_device *sd;
 
 	bd = bsg_get_device(inode, file);
 
 	if (IS_ERR(bd))
 		return PTR_ERR(bd);
 
+	sd = (struct scsi_device *) bd->queue->queuedata;
+	if (scsi_autopm_get_device(sd))
+		return -EIO;
 	file->private_data = bd;
 	return 0;
 }
@@ -319,8 +323,12 @@ static int bsg_open(struct inode *inode, struct file *file)
 static int bsg_release(struct inode *inode, struct file *file)
 {
 	struct bsg_device *bd = file->private_data;
+	struct scsi_device *sd;
 
 	file->private_data = NULL;
+	sd = (struct scsi_device *) bd->queue->queuedata;
+	scsi_autopm_put_device(sd);
+
 	return bsg_put_device(bd);
 }
